Output 6c520284dc0d1aac821cdacb4d3170f6214d2c9374219c3c0f01994245cb58a3:0

value
1035217
script pubkey
OP_HASH160 OP_PUSHBYTES_20 4772a29adb6ae0d15fd63fa55266add62e7354b5 OP_EQUAL
address
38CoE9xp2DsZAPTP9qwAPMf4sUXfoirmbC
transaction
6c520284dc0d1aac821cdacb4d3170f6214d2c9374219c3c0f01994245cb58a3
confirmations
199151
spent
true